Hello, after replacing the injectors in the S63b44 the fuel adaptation must be reset on servis funkcjon
Yes ofc
Yes , and no, depending on the cause of failure for the replacement and the software version in DMEs ( ilevel). When an injector has a catastrophic failure, the adaptations in the epprom memory are cleared out automatically ( this depends on the software version)
What codes were you getting that made you know it was the injector?
Misfire, injector deactivation, and everything retaliate with the exhaust treatment!
Try check in ista fuel rail pressure on bank 1 and bank 2 on cold engine after shut down and hot engine after shut down, and check pressure
it s has a sensor for pressure, if is not enough you get the specify code, but for injector you got just missfire
The new injector should be coded to the vehicle doesn't it ?
Yes and No , depending on the vehicle I level, depending on how many injectors are replaced ...
